This MIT Know-how Evaluate Insights survey report investigates whether or not firms’ information foundations are able to garner advantages from generative AI, in addition to the challenges of constructing the required information infrastructure for this expertise. In doing so, it attracts on insights from a survey of 300 C-suite executives and senior expertise leaders, as properly on in-depth interviews with 4 main consultants.

Its key findings embody the next:

Knowledge integration is the main precedence for AI readiness. In our survey, 82% of C-suite and different senior executives agree that “scaling AI or generative AI use circumstances to create enterprise worth is a prime precedence for our group.” The number-one problem in reaching that AI readiness, survey respondents say, is information integration and pipelines (45%). Requested about difficult facets of knowledge integration, respondents named 4: managing information quantity, transferring information from on-premises to the cloud, enabling real-time entry, and managing adjustments to information.

Executives are laser-focused on information administration challenges—and lasting options. Amongst survey respondents, 83% say that their “group has recognized quite a few sources of knowledge that we should deliver collectively as a way to allow our AI initiatives.” Although data-dependent applied sciences of latest a long time drove information integration and aggregation packages, these had been sometimes tailor-made to particular use circumstances. Now, nevertheless, firms are on the lookout for one thing extra scalable and use-case agnostic: 82% of respondents are prioritizing options “that can proceed to work sooner or later, no matter different adjustments to our information technique and companions.”

Knowledge governance and safety is a prime concern for regulated sectors. Knowledge governance and safety issues are the second commonest information readiness problem (cited by 44% of respondents). Respondents from extremely regulated sectors had been two to 3 instances extra more likely to cite information governance and safety as a priority, and chief information officers (CDOs) say this can be a problem at twice the speed of their C-suite friends. And our consultants agree: Knowledge governance and safety ought to be addressed from the start of any AI technique to make sure information is used and accessed correctly.
